The Problem

International grad students often lack access to study partners who match their academic goals, course timelines, and working styles. Timezone mismatches and social hesitations make collaboration difficult.

Discovery & Personas

Conducted 5 interviews with international grad students. Discovered pain points around scheduling, motivation, and location.

👤

Aaish - Night Owl

CS Graduate Student

  • Studies late nights due to timezone differences
  • Frustrated by lack of dedicated study partners
  • Prefers focused, minimal conversation sessions
👤

Lisa - Morning Person

MBA Student

  • Early morning study sessions work best
  • Feels isolated studying alone consistently
  • Enjoys collaborative discussion-based learning

Product Vision

The goal is to design a lightweight, self-serve platform that helps students match with ideal study partners based on shared academic and behavioral criteria.

What I Learned

Early personas shaped feature prioritization before UI

"Study style" is a highly emotional matching factor (not just scheduling logic)

Clarity of user flow prevents overengineering in early prototyping
